NASA Astrobee Robot Software  0.19.1
Flight software for the Astrobee robots operating inside the International Space Station.
localization_common::DistanceScaledPoseCovarianceInterpolater Class Reference

#include <distance_scaled_pose_covariance_interpolater.h>

Inheritance diagram for localization_common::DistanceScaledPoseCovarianceInterpolater:
Inheritance graph

Public Member Functions

 DistanceScaledPoseCovarianceInterpolater (const DistanceScaledPoseCovarianceInterpolaterParams &params=DistanceScaledPoseCovarianceInterpolaterParams())
 
PoseCovariance Interpolate (const PoseWithCovariance &a, const PoseWithCovariance &b, const Time &timestamp_a, const Time &timestamp_b) final
 
- Public Member Functions inherited from localization_common::PoseCovarianceInterpolater
 PoseCovarianceInterpolater ()=default
 
virtual ~PoseCovarianceInterpolater ()=default
 

Constructor & Destructor Documentation

◆ DistanceScaledPoseCovarianceInterpolater()

localization_common::DistanceScaledPoseCovarianceInterpolater::DistanceScaledPoseCovarianceInterpolater ( const DistanceScaledPoseCovarianceInterpolaterParams params = DistanceScaledPoseCovarianceInterpolaterParams())

Member Function Documentation

◆ Interpolate()

PoseCovariance localization_common::DistanceScaledPoseCovarianceInterpolater::Interpolate ( const PoseWithCovariance a,
const PoseWithCovariance b,
const Time timestamp_a,
const Time timestamp_b 
)
finalvirtual

The documentation for this class was generated from the following files: